Description

HeartShare St. Vincents Services (HSVS) Nuevo Camino program provides 38 unaccompanied minors ages 512 with a supportive nurturing environment through transitional foster homes educational services Monday Friday and supportive wraparound services in Sunset Park Brooklyn. Our program is committed to ensuring that service delivery is traumainformed culturally appropriate and tailored to the needs of each child while complying with all ORR program requirements.

Nuevo Camino is seeking a clinician who will be responsible for conducting assessments providing individualized evidencebased treatment for children and providing crisis intervention as needed for children enrolled in the Unaccompanied Minor Program. The clinician will also be responsible for facilitating group and family therapy sessions.
